| Feature | Switch Legacy Edition | PS4/Xbox One | PS5/Xbox Series X | | :--- |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Engine | Custom Legacy | Frostbite | HyperMotion | | Volta Football | No | Yes (Volta Squads) | Yes (Full mode) | | Career Mode | Basic (No interactive sim) | Full (Cutscenes, sim) | Full (Cutscenes, sim) | | Ultimate Team | Basic (No FUT Draft) | Full (Draft, Objectives) | Full + Next-gen features | | Load Times | Moderate (Cartridge) | Slow (HDD) | Instant (SSD) | | Portability | Yes (Handheld + Docked) | No | No | | Price (Retail) | $39.99 (Legacy) | $19.99 (Old gen) | $69.99 (New gen) |
The Verdict: If you own a PC, PS5, or Xbox, those versions are objectively superior. The only reason to play FIFA 21 on Switch is portability. The NSP format allows you to have this portable version without swapping cartridges.

FIFA 21 Legacy Edition for the Nintendo Switch is essentially a roster and kit update of the previous year's entry, rather than a new game with mechanical innovations. It was released on October 9, 2020, to provide the latest squads and stadiums for the 2020–2021 season while maintaining the core gameplay of older titles like FIFA 19. Key Features and Content
Updated Rosters and Kits: Includes the latest clubs, squads, and kits from top world leagues as of the 2021 season.
Legacy Gameplay: Uses the same gameplay engine and features found in FIFA 20 and FIFA 19 on Switch, lacking the "Frostbite" engine and new modes (like VOLTA) found on other consoles.
Included Modes: Features standard modes such as Kick-Off, Career Mode, Tournaments (including the UEFA Champions League), and FIFA Ultimate Team.
Technical Specs: The game has a file size of approximately 13.6 GB and supports 1080p output when docked. Understanding the "NSP" Format
